U.S. patent number D831,031 [Application Number D/577,418] was granted by the patent office on 2018-10-16 for cover plate for a data logger. This patent grant is currently assigned to FEDEX CORPORATE SERVICES, INC.. The grantee listed for this patent is FEDEX CORPORATE SERVICES, INC.. Invention is credited to Matthew Bilson, Reuben F. Burch, V, Matthew Doude, Davis Donald Hesler, Andrew LeClair, Howard McKinney, Greggory Alan Morris.

Description



FIG. 1 is a perspective view of a cover plate for a data logger showing our new design;

FIG. 2 is a frontal view of the cover plate for a data logger shown in FIG. 1;

FIG. 3 is a rear view of the cover plate for a data logger shown in FIG. 1;

FIG. 4 is a side view thereof as viewed from the left-hand side of the cover plate for a data logger shown in FIG. 1;

FIG. 5 is a side view thereof as viewed from the right-hand side of the cover plate for a data logger shown in FIG. 1;

FIG. 6 is a top view thereof; and,

FIG. 7 is a bottom view thereof.

The broken lines shown in the drawings illustrate portions of the cover plate for a data logger that form no part of the claimed design.
